Comprehending Insomnia

What is Sleep problems?

Sleep problems is characterized by problem going to sleep, remaining asleep, or awakening prematurely and being incapable to return to rest. This problem can result in significant daytime tiredness, state of mind disturbances, and a decline in overall lifestyle.

The Significance of Identifying the Sort Of Sleeplessness

Recognizing the details type of sleep problems you are experiencing is critical for effective treatment. Each kind of insomnia has distinctive causes and characteristics, which implies the treatment technique can vary. The Three Kinds Of Insomnia

1. Intense Insomnia

What is Acute Insomnia?

Severe sleeplessness, also known as short-term sleeping disorders, is the most typical sort of sleeplessness. It usually takes place in action to a certain life occasion or stressor, such as a job adjustment, health problem, or considerable life adjustment. Intense insomnia generally lasts for a couple of days to a couple of weeks.

Symptoms of Intense Sleeplessness

● Problem falling asleep
● Constant nighttime awakenings
● Getting up prematurely
● Daytime tiredness and irritability

Sources Of Severe Sleeplessness

● Anxiety: Major life occasions or day-to-day stressors can disrupt rest patterns.
● Environmental factors: Modifications in your environment, such as noise, light, or temperature level, can affect rest.
● Medical conditions: Short-term ailments or medications can interfere with rest.

Therapy for Intense Sleeping Disorders

Intense sleeping disorders usually fixes on its own as soon as the triggering element is addressed. Nevertheless, specific approaches can aid handle symptoms:

● Rest hygiene: Maintain a constant rest timetable, develop a comfy sleep environment, and avoid caffeine or heavy meals prior to bed.
● Relaxation methods: Exercise relaxation exercises such as deep breathing, meditation, or modern muscle mass relaxation.
● Behavior modifications: Cognitive Behavior modification for Sleep Problems (CBT-I) can be advantageous even for short-term insomnia.

2. Chronic Sleeping disorders

What is Persistent Insomnia?

Persistent insomnia is characterized by problem resting a minimum of three nights each week for 3 months or longer. This type of sleeping disorders can substantially affect your daily functioning and total health.

Signs of Chronic Insomnia

● Relentless trouble falling or remaining asleep
● Awakening too early and not having the ability to go back to sleep
● Daytime fatigue, state of mind disturbances, and damaged concentration

Sources Of Persistent Sleeplessness

● Medical problems: Chronic discomfort, asthma, joint inflammation, or other lasting health and wellness issues can interfere with sleep.
● Psychological health problems: Anxiety, anxiousness, and other psychological health problems are frequently related to chronic sleep problems.
● Lifestyle elements: Uneven rest schedules, bad rest hygiene, and chemical abuse can contribute to chronic sleep problems.

Treatment for Chronic Sleeplessness

Effective treatment for chronic sleep problems frequently includes a mix of approaches:

●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Sleeplessness (CBT-I): CBT-I is considered the gold standard for chronic sleep problems therapy. It aids change thoughts and behaviors that negatively effect sleep.
● Medicines: Sometimes, rest medicines might be suggested by an insomnia doctor to help manage symptoms. These are usually utilized together with behavior modifications.
● Way of living alterations: Improving rest hygiene, handling tension, and establishing a routine rest regimen are critical.

3. Comorbid Insomnia

What is Comorbid Insomnia?

Comorbid sleep problems, formerly referred to as secondary insomnia, takes place along with one more condition, such as a clinical problem, mental wellness condition, or substance usage issue. Dealing with the underlying problem is crucial to managing this sort of sleeplessness.

Symptoms of Comorbid Sleep Problems

● Signs similar to intense or chronic sleeping disorders
● Extra signs and symptoms associated with the underlying condition (e.g., pain, anxiety, depression).

Sources Of Comorbid Sleeping Disorders.

● Medical problems: Chronic pain, heart problem, diabetic issues, and various other health problems can lead to sleep troubles.
● Mental wellness conditions: Anxiousness, depression, PTSD, and other psychological health and wellness problems frequently create sleep disruptions.
● Medications: Certain drugs utilized to deal with other problems can interfere with sleep.

Therapy for Comorbid Sleep Problems.

Dealing with comorbid sleep problems entails attending to both the insomnia and the underlying problem:.

● Integrated care: Work with healthcare providers to take care of the underlying problem properly.
● CBT-I: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Sleep problems can be adjusted to address the specific needs of those with comorbid sleep problems.
● Medications: Sometimes, medicines might be used to deal with both the underlying condition and the sleep problems. A sleep professional can aid identify the very best approach.

What to Anticipate Throughout a Consultation.

During an assessment with a sleeplessness physician, you can anticipate a complete analysis of your rest routines, case history, and way of life. This may include:.

● Rest background: In-depth concerns about your rest patterns, regimens, and signs.
● Medical assessment: Assessment of any hidden medical or mental wellness problems.
● Sleep researches: In many cases, a sleep study might be suggested to check your sleep patterns and recognize any type of sleep problems.
